โค๏ธ The Defib Legacy in Memory Programme โค๏ธ

Behind every publicly accessible defibrillator, there is a story.

Some represent a community coming together, while others carry an even more personal meaning โ€” created as a lasting tribute to someone deeply loved, remembered and missed.

Through our Defib Legacy in Memory Programme, families can honour the life of a loved one by raising funds for a publicly accessible defibrillator in their memory.

We would like to take a moment to say a truly heartfelt thank you to every family who has chosen to create this incredible legacy. โค๏ธ

A defibrillator located nearby can provide vital lifesaving support in the crucial minutes before emergency services arrive, potentially giving someone a precious chance of survival.

To the families who are still fundraising, thank you for every donation made to bring your defibrillator closer to becoming a reality.

And to the families whose defibrillators in memory of a loved one are now installed in the community and have already been called upon in an emergency โ€” Thank you โค๏ธ

Choosing to fund a defibrillator in memory of someone you love is more than a tribute. It is a way of carrying their memory forward and transforming love and remembrance into hope for someone else.

Every time that defibrillator is checked, maintained or used, their legacy remains part of the community.

One day, it may give another family the precious gift of more time together. โค๏ธ

๐Ÿšจ New Public Access Bleed Kit Installed at the Ebdon Arms Pub, Weston-super-Mare ๐Ÿšจ

We are pleased to announce the installation of a new public access bleed control kit at:
๐Ÿ“ Ebdon Arms Pub
๐Ÿ“ Lilac Way, Wick St Lawrence, Weston-super-Mare, BS22 9WE
๐Ÿ“Œ what3words: deep.draw.dock
๐Ÿ”— https://w3w.co/deep.draw.dock

This new bleed kit has been installed alongside the site's existing legacy-funded public access defibrillator provided through Donate For Defib WsM Project, further strengthening the emergency provisions available to residents and visitors in the local community.

This installation has been made possible through continued collaboration with our friends at Donate4Defib in Weston-super-Mare, who continue to play a vital role in improving access to life-saving equipment across North Somerset and beyond.

We are also grateful to the Avon & Somerset Police & Crime Commissioner, whose donation of this bleed kit demonstrates their ongoing commitment to public safety and community resilience. By expanding access to emergency bleed control equipment, the PCC is helping to ensure that members of the public have the tools they need to respond effectively in those critical moments before emergency services arrive.

Catastrophic bleeding can claim a life within minutes. Having both a defibrillator and a bleed control kit available at the same location provides a more comprehensive emergency response resource, giving local people the opportunity to act quickly and potentially save a life.

A huge thank you to Donate4Defib, the Police and Crime Commissioner, and the team at the Ebdon Arms Pub for supporting this important initiative and helping to make Weston-super-Mare an even safer place for everyone.

๐Ÿ’™ Together, we're building safer communities and helping save lives.
